🧱 Block Blast! Hits 70M DAU & 300M MAU — Built on 10,000+ Tests

x(5)

This is what scaling through execution actually looks like.

Block Blast!, developed by Hungry Studio, has officially crossed 70 million Daily Active Users and 300 million Monthly Active Users worldwide — numbers that place it among the largest puzzle games on the planet.

🔬 10,000+ Tests, Every Layer Optimized

According to AppMagic data, Hungry Studio ran 10,000+ A/B tests across:

  • Core gameplay tuning

  • Progression curves

  • Difficulty pacing

  • UX and UI micro-decisions

  • Monetization pressure points

In 2025 alone, the team was running 300+ experiments in parallel every single day.

To support this velocity, Hungry Studio built its own user-behavior simulation platform, internally known as Block AI, to validate changes before shipping them live.

The payoff:

  • 50% fewer post-launch issues

  • Dramatically faster iteration cycles

  • Higher confidence in every rollout

🌍 Global Scale, Category Dominance

Today, Block Blast! is:

  • Live in 200+ countries

  • Ranked #1 in Puzzle across 40+ markets

  • One of the most-downloaded iPhone games in the US in 2025

  • Operating at 70M DAU / 300M MAU scale
